Obama wants you to watch his funny YouTube vid Top
White House, which normally plays along with White House Correspondent's Dinner even though chief occupant gets ribbed, goes all in, posting parody trailer based on "The King's Speech" on YouTube.
 
Why doesn't my laptop have USB 3.0? Top
USB 3.0 is so long overdue that it almost seems like a conspiracy. But it's past the point of trying to figure out what took everyone so long. USB 2.0 is just not practical anymore for many devices.
 
'Clippy' alive? Sighting raises questions, fears Top
In a mysterious turn of events, everyone's least favorite talking paper clip cum animated software assistant appears to be the star of a new Microsoft initiative--despite the fact that he's supposedly dead.
 
The sexy little software that spots smutty jokes Top
Two University of Washington computer scientists develop a software system that, they say, can recognize dirty little double entendres in sentences.
 
Top-rated reviews of the week (photos) Top
Here are a few of CNET Reviews' favorite gadgets from the past week, including the Logitech Keyboard Case for iPad 2, the Samsung UN55D8000, and the Maingear Vybe Super Stock.
 
Anonymous to target Iran with DoS attack Top
Hacker group aiming to cripple official Iranian sites with attacks starting on Sunday, International Worker's Day.
 
How to get Speed Dial in Firefox Top
It's in Opera, Chrome, Safari, and Internet Explorer. Firefox doesn't have the new tab Speed Dial feature by default, but add-ons can help you out. Here's four that will give you Speed Dial powers.
 
Shuttle Endeavour grounded by electrical glitch Top
An electrical glitch forces NASA to postpone the shuttle Endeavour's launch, disappointing President Obama and his family, and Rep. Gabrielle Giffords, wife of commander Mark Kelly.
 
GPS bracelet ups the ante for person surveillance Top
Adiant Solutions' new Laipac S-911 bracelet is part watch, part emergency phone, and part GPS-tracker that features geo-fencing, over-speed alerts, and more.
 
Friday Poll: What's your favorite app store? Top
Market research shows that the Android Market is gaining on Apple's App Store. Which app store do you favor? Are there too many to choose from?
 
Ask Maggie: Trade-ins for white iPhone, waiting for a Sprint iPhone Top
This week's Ask Maggie offers advice on trading in an iPhone to buy a white iPhone 4 and perspective on whether Sprint will ever get the iPhone.
 
Solar car chases checkered flag at Indy Top
A University of New Mexico engineering team unveils the Lobo del Sol solar car just in time for the Formula Sun Grand Prix at Indianapolis Motor Speedway.
 
California Senate to consider cell phone radiation bill Top
State Sen. Mark Leno's (D-San Francisco) bill would would require retailers to include notices on product packaging informing consumers that cell phones emit radio frequency energy.
 
Think the cloud isn't risky? Ponder these numbers Top
When it comes to financial liability, cloud companies are going to have to start thinking more like banks, insurance companies, and hedge funds, a new report argues.
 
Microsoft tool helps devs port iOS apps to WP7 Top
A new tool by Microsoft helps developers with iOS applications figure out what the similar code chunks would be for Windows Phone 7. Microsoft is working on one for Android next.
 
Governments press Sony on PlayStation breach Top
Officials in Taiwan, Canada, Britain, and the U.S. want to know how Sony will make things right for customers stung by the PlayStation Network security lapse.
 
Groupon: No more ads on Trump's 'Apprentice' site Top
The daily-deals broker says it has arranged with advertising partner NBC.com to ensure that its ads not appear on the reality show's site because of the controversy surrounding host Donald Trump.
 
Questions linger about Amazon outage Top
Amazon Web Services has detailed the circumstances surrounding the outage and offered an apology and EC2 customer advice, but the true extent of the damage remains unknown.
 
Royal wedding a top destination for Web users Top
The royal wedding was a hit among Web users, causing spikes in traffic on Akamai's network of sites. Concurrent users even topped World Cup traffic.
 
Which streaming media device is right for you? Top
There are more ways than ever to stream Netflix and other online services. But which device is best for you?

Amazon Web Services apologizes for outage Top
In its recap of last week's service interruption, Amazon offers a wealth of details on what happened and promises better communication with customers when future troubles arise.
 
Samsung Q1 profits disappoint on slow TV sales Top
First-quarter net profit declines by 30 percent year over year, though revenue was up 7 percent. The company's Display Panel business was hit especially hard.
 
Oil giant to buy $1.4B stake in SunPower Top
French energy behemoth Total will own a majority stake in the San Jose, Calif.-based solar panel maker--one of the biggest moves ever by an oil and gas company into the renewable-energy market.
 
Amyris cranks up biochemical production in Brazil Top
Amyris is set to begin producing chemicals at a large scale through a contract manufacturing deal--a big step for the renewable chemical and biofuels industry, which has struggled to scale up.
 
NASA launches space shuttle Endeavour's final flight (photos) Top
A look back at NASA history as Endeavour prepares for its final flight.
 
Is AT&T a wireless spectrum hog? Top
Without T-Mobile's spectrum, AT&T says its customers will experience more dropped calls and slower data connections, but AT&T already has more spectrum than any other carrier. How much is enough?
 
Sony's missteps through the years Top
The PSN hacking that left millions of customers' personal data exposed isn't the first time Sony has royally screwed up. CNET looks back on some of the company's most memorable mistakes of the past few years.
 
MIT project makes smarter mobile Wi-Fi Top
An MIT professor explains how using acceleration and position sensors can help make Wi-Fi smarter.
 
Microsoft reveals more on plight of Netbook sales Top
Software giant sheds more light on the fate of the Netbook as sales of Apple's iPad continue to surge.
 
Hackers claim to have stolen PSN credit card info Top
A purported database of 2.2 million Sony customer credit cards is offered for sale on an underground Internet forum following a security breach involving the company's PlayStation Network.
 
PSN breach exposes records for millions (roundup) Top
A week after taking PlayStation Network offline, Sony finally explains it did so because of security breach that exposed personal information for potentially more than 75 million of its users.
 
Yankees' error leaks personal data on 21,000 fans Top
Unlike other recent data leaks that involved hacking, this one at the Major League Baseball team was due to human error.
 
Google sued over Android data location collection Top
Class-action lawsuit seeking $50 million alleges privacy violations in Android phones collecting location information.
 
Reports: White iPhone 4 thicker than black version Top
After a long wait, the white version of the iPhone 4 is out and on sale. Multiple reports now say the new device is thicker than the black version, though not enough to make a big difference.
